This would lead the GIC to reactivate the irq only to find that no L2 interrupt was pending. The result was a spurious interrupt invoking the handle_bad_irq() with its associated messaging. While this did not create a functional problem it is a waste of cycles. The hazard exists because the memory mapped bus writes to the brcmstb-l2 registers are buffered and the GIC v3 architecture uses a very efficient system register write to deactivate the interrupt. This commit adds a write memory barrier prior to invoking chained_irq_exit() to introduce a dsb(st) on those systems to ensure the system register write cannot be executed until the memory mapped writes are visible to the system.
